There is no magic here. The C63 is designed to run on 98 gas. Anything less than that and the ECU pulls timing. When the ECU pulls timing it generally pulls more than it needs to so you see dips in the dyno graph. This leads to a drop in power.
This gets even worse on a tuned car that is pushing more timing.
This test was done on a tuned car running 91 octane. So it would have been pulling lots of timing.
Add the booster, and it pulls less or no timing, and you make more power.
In South Africa, we get 95 fuel. I have run my C63 on the dyno on normal pump gas, then filled the tank with normal pump gas and added a bottle of NF, and driven back to the dyno. It consistently makes more power with the NF. I'll have to dig up the graphs to let you know the difference.
Methylcyclopentadienyl manganese tricarbonyl (MMT or MCMT) is what I assume is the main additive.

for someone that thinks he's expert in the laws of physics and mechanically inclined, and puts down others he thinks isnt, you sure dont seem to know how much 2 oct (91 vs 89 from your example) is worth in timing and thus hp... general rule is 1.5 oct per 1 degree of timing, and 2-3 hp on n/a motor per degree, so lets do some math.... (91-89)/1.5= 1.33 timing, so 1.33 x 2 hp = 2.66 HP for 89 oct to 91 oct on low est and 1.33 x 3 hp = 3.99 HP for 89 oct to 91 oct on high est... thats a far cry from the 23 hp gained... try again with another excuse

also ethanol has about 35% less energy that gas, so unless you increase you're fueling you will lose power...gas has a stoichiometric afr of 14.7 to 1, E85 is 9.8 to 1. So on pump gas we need 14.7 parts air to mix with 1 part gas. On E85 its 1 part fuel to 9.8 parts air. So on E85 the afr needs to be a lot richer, which means it has a larger volume of fuel. For this you need to inject around 35% more e85 to mix with the same volume of air when we switch from gasoline to E85.
